Finding Your Perfect Comfort: The Recliner with Adjustable Lumbar Support

A recliner with adjustable lumbar support can be a game-changer for your comfort. It helps you find the perfect spot to relax. This guide will help you pick the best one for you.

1. Key Features to Look For

Adjustable Lumbar Support: The Star of the Show

This is the most important part. You want a recliner that lets you control how much support your lower back gets. Some recliners have a knob or a lever. Others have a button you press. Make sure it’s easy to use. You should be able to move it up and down and in and out. This lets you customize the fit to your body.

Recline Positions: More Than Just Up and Down

Most recliners let you lean back. But some offer many different positions. You might want one that goes almost flat. Others have a footrest that pops up separately. Think about how you like to relax. Do you want to read a book? Watch TV? Take a nap? Choose a recliner with positions that fit your needs.

Material Matters: Comfort and Durability

The fabric or leather of your recliner is key to its feel.

  • Leather: It looks fancy and is easy to clean. It can also feel cool in the summer and warm in the winter.
  • Fabric: Many fabrics are soft and cozy. Some are made to be tough and resist stains.
  • Faux Leather: This is a good option if you like the look of leather but want to save money.

Think about what feels best to you and how you’ll use the recliner.

Size and Space: Does it Fit?

Recliners come in all sizes. Measure the space where you want to put it. Make sure there’s enough room for it to recline fully. Also, think about how much space you need around it. You don’t want to feel cramped.

2. Important Materials

Frame: The Backbone of Your Recliner

A strong frame is crucial. Most good recliners have frames made of solid hardwood. Some use metal or a mix of both. A sturdy frame means your recliner will last longer. It also keeps it from wobbling when you sit or recline.

Padding: The Soft Stuff

The padding is what makes a recliner comfy. High-density foam is best. It keeps its shape and doesn’t get flat too quickly. Some recliners also have springs in the seat. These add extra support and comfort.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: What is the main benefit of adjustable lumbar support?

A: The main benefit is that it lets you customize the support for your lower back. This can help reduce back pain and make sitting more comfortable.

Q: How do I adjust the lumbar support?

A: Most recliners have a knob, lever, or button. You use this to move the lumbar support in or out and sometimes up or down.

Q: Is leather or fabric better for a recliner?

A: It depends on your preference. Leather is easy to clean and looks nice. Fabric can be softer and cozier. Both have pros and cons.

Q: How much space do I need for a recliner?

A: You need space for the recliner itself and enough room for it to recline fully. Check the recliner’s dimensions and your room’s space.

Q: Can a recliner with adjustable lumbar support help with back pain?

A: Yes, it can often help. By providing targeted support to your lower back, it can make sitting more comfortable and reduce strain.

Q: What should I look for in the recliner’s frame?

A: A strong frame made of hardwood or metal is best. It ensures the recliner is sturdy and will last a long time.

Q: How can I tell if a recliner is good quality?

A: Look for smooth reclining, even stitching, and comfortable, well-made padding. Avoid recliners that feel wobbly or have uneven surfaces.

Q: Are recliners with power adjustments better than manual ones?

A: Power recliners often make adjusting easier with buttons. Manual recliners use levers or your own body weight. Both can be good; it’s about what you find easier to use.

Q: How do I clean a recliner?

A: Cleaning methods depend on the material. Leather usually needs a damp cloth. Fabric might need spot cleaning or a special cleaner. Always check the manufacturer’s instructions.
